Doja Cat Stands Firm Amid Criticism Over Her Album Cover

Doja Cat continues to prove she follows her own creative instincts, regardless of public opinion. The artist recently revealed the cover art for her upcoming fifth studio album, Vie, sparking both intrigue and debate. The artwork shows Doja dangling from a parachute caught in a tree while wearing a wedding dress, an image loaded with symbolic meaning that reflects her artistic vision.

Doja explained the symbolism behind the cover, describing the parachute as representing curiosity, happiness, and adventure. She emphasized that it embodies the idea of taking a leap of faith and embracing new experiences. The tree, she said, represents life, wisdom, and safety, while also teaching that the challenges encountered along the way can be healed. “Love grows upward but more importantly down. It’s the roots that keep you steady,” she wrote, highlighting the personal depth she aimed to convey through the artwork.

The cover has sparked mixed reactions online. Some fans praised its symbolic meaning and creativity, while others questioned its alignment with the aesthetic of her current era. Comments ranged from confusion over the imagery to disbelief at its boldness, showing how polarizing the design has been.

Doja Cat responded to the criticism directly, defending her artistic choices on social media. On Twitter, she asserted that the cover holds “visceral meaning” and that she stands by her decision to follow her heart. She emphasized that love and integrity serve as her strongest armor against negativity. On Instagram Live, she reiterated her position, stating that the artwork is “100% perfect for what I’m trying to depict” and clarified that the cover does not influence the music itself.

The response underscores Doja Cat’s commitment to authenticity and creative freedom. Despite scrutiny and differing opinions, she remains focused on her artistic expression and vision. The album cover for Vie reflects her willingness to take risks and explore meaningful themes, demonstrating that for Doja Cat, personal expression takes priority over public approval.
